Erythropoietin: A Pleiotropic Cytokine Beyond Anemia Treatment
Erythropoietin is a sialic acid glycoprotein with a molecular weight of approximately 30-34 kDa, traditionally defined as a classic hematopoietic growth factor specifically produced by the kidneys, which acts in a hormonal manner on the bone marrow to dominate erythropoiesis.

α - Klotho: Key regulatory factors decoding anemia in chronic kidney disease
In recent years, studies have found that abnormal expression of the anti-aging gene α - Klotho (KL) is closely associated with CKD anemia. Its high expression in the kidneys makes it a key molecule connecting kidney function and hematopoietic regulation. Although multiple clinical studies have confirmed a significant decrease in alpha Klotho levels in CKD patients with anemia, the regulatory network behind this molecular change still needs to be further elucidated.
